"Johnny Britt is a vocalist with range that lingers in that soft, buttery high tenor range regularly – though not exclusively – occupied by Marvin Gaye. Britt is also a trumpeter greatly influenced by the less is more ethos of Miles Davis. The fact that Britt sings and plays the trumpet explains why he would want to make the tribute album Marvin Meets Miles in which his Harmon muted trumpet provides the second “voice” to nine tunes from the Marvin Gaye songbook. Then there is also the Motown connection: Britt and partner rapper Sean E. Mac formed the group Impromp2 and once signed with the label that Gaye helped to make famous in the 60, 70s and 80s."
